| Aus Nat'ls work'ng on 3m tourist visa? Just hoping to find out if what I've heard is correct- that Aus National's can teach on their three month tourist visa? And further, does this extend to all fields of work or just teaching? Any advice much appreciated!! Thanks |

| what you have heard is patently incorrect. NO ONE can work on a tourist visa. this even includes volunteer work. Aussies are, however, eligible for a 1 year working holiday visa. this visa allows you to work, for not more than 3 months per employer, for a year. (ie. every 3 months, you need to find a new employer.) |

| What Cara says is correct, but just to add that you need to be under 30 to get a Working Holiday visa. http://www.immd.gov.hk/ehtml/hkvisas_10.htm |
